Shirahama Beach is renowned for its distinctive features, primarily its beautiful stretch of sparkling white sand and crystal-clear waters, which give it a tropical resort-like ambiance. This unique natural beauty stands out in Japan and attracts visitors seeking picturesque coastal scenery and a relaxing seaside experience. Its name, 'Shirahama,' literally means 'white beach,' reflecting its most famous characteristic.

Nanki-Shirahama Fish Market, also known as Toretore Fish Market, is a vibrant hub where visitors can feast on an array of incredibly fresh seafood. You'll find a wide selection of sashimi, grilled seafood, and local specialties. Beyond dining, it offers a lively atmosphere where you can observe tuna cutting shows, purchase local produce and Wakayama souvenirs, and experience the bustling energy of a traditional Japanese fish market.
Sandanbeki and Senjojiki showcase Wakayama's dramatic coastal beauty. Sandanbeki is a towering cliff known for its impressive rock formations and sea caves, offering breathtaking panoramic ocean views. Senjojiki, meaning 'one thousand tatami mats,' is a vast, layered rock plateau sculpted by ocean waves, creating a unique geological landscape. Both sites provide incredible viewpoints for photography and enjoying the rugged beauty of the Pacific Ocean.
Kimi-dera Temple holds significant historical and cultural importance in Wakayama, recognized as a Japan Cultural Property. Founded in 770, it is one of the oldest temples in the Kansai region and a key site on the Saigoku Kannon Pilgrimage route. Situated on a hillside, it offers stunning views of Wakayama City and Wakanoura Bay. The temple is especially famous for its beautiful cherry blossoms in spring, drawing many visitors.
The Wakayama Shirahama area is enjoyable year-round, but the most recommended times depend on your interests. Spring (March-May) offers pleasant weather and cherry blossoms, particularly at Kimi-dera Temple. Summer (June-August) is ideal for beach activities like swimming and sunbathing at Shirahama Beach. Autumn (September-November) brings comfortable temperatures and beautiful foliage. Even winter (December-February) provides a tranquil experience with fewer crowds and opportunities to enjoy hot springs.
